What will the apprentice be doing?
Working with a DHL team within a small warehouse in a prison setting working on the Retail contract directly for HMPPS/Ministry of Justice (MOJ). Working alongside offenders, enabling them to pick, pack and distribute over 5k orders per week. Apprentices will play an integral and empowering role in offender's lives, where you will work with a diverse team to support their rehabilitation in a warehouse environment.
Completing one to ones with the Offenders
Guiding them through Safe systems of work and processes within the warehouse environment
Resource planning - ensuring all roles within the warehouse domain are covered in order to process all of the daily orders.
Ensuing stocking levels are correct to meet daily demand from suppliers.
What training will the apprentice take and what qualification will the apprentice get at the end?
. In partnership with Aston University, the Supply Chain Professional Leader Degree Level 6 Apprenticeship has been developed to build a person's capability to manage and guide within a successful Supply Chain environment. Graduating with a BSc Supply Chain Management (Professional Practice).
Block release at the University every 6-8 weeks as well as on the job training on the iste where the Apprentcie is based
